The Basics of Fashion Modeling

Fashion modeling is a type of modeling that focuses on showcasing clothing and accessories.

It involves posing for photographs, walking the runway, and appearing in advertisements and commercials. Fashion models are often seen as the epitome of beauty and style, and they play a crucial role in promoting the latest trends and designs. While physical appearance is undoubtedly important in the world of fashion modeling, there are other essential factors that aspiring models need to consider. Let's take a closer look at the requirements to become a fashion model.

The Right Look

The first thing that comes to mind when we think of fashion models is their striking physical appearance. While there is no one-size-fits-all when it comes to body type, there are certain standards that most agencies and designers look for in their models.

Tallness

is often considered an advantage in the fashion industry, with most agencies looking for models who are at least 5'8" or taller.

This is because taller models tend to have longer limbs, which can make clothes look more flattering on them. However, there are exceptions to this rule, and some designers prefer shorter models for certain types of clothing.

Body proportions

are also crucial in fashion modeling. Models are expected to have a slim and toned physique, with well-defined features. This means having a small waist, long legs, and a proportionate body shape.

Maintaining a healthy and fit body is essential for fashion models, as they are constantly in the public eye.

Facial features

are another important aspect of fashion modeling. Models are expected to have symmetrical and photogenic faces that can capture the attention of the audience. High cheekbones, full lips, and clear skin are some of the features that are highly sought after in the industry.

The Right Attitude

While physical appearance is crucial, it is not the only factor that determines success in the world of fashion modeling. Having the right attitude is just as important.

Fashion models need to have a strong work ethic, be reliable, and have a positive attitude. They must be able to handle criticism and rejection gracefully and be willing to work hard to achieve their goals.

Confidence

is another essential trait for fashion models. They need to be comfortable in their own skin and exude confidence on the runway and in front of the camera. This is especially important when working with designers, photographers, and other industry professionals.

Dedication

is also crucial for aspiring fashion models.

The industry can be highly competitive, and it takes a lot of hard work and dedication to make it to the top. Models need to be willing to put in long hours, travel frequently, and constantly work on improving their skills and portfolio.

The Right Skills

While natural talent is undoubtedly important in fashion modeling, it is not enough to sustain a successful career. Models need to have a range of skills that can help them stand out in a crowded industry.

Pose and movement

are two essential skills that fashion models need to master. They must be able to strike different poses and move gracefully on the runway.

This requires practice, as well as the ability to take direction from photographers and designers.

Facial expressions

are also crucial for fashion models. They need to be able to convey different emotions and moods through their facial expressions, whether it's for a photoshoot or a runway show.

Networking

is another important skill for fashion models. Building relationships with industry professionals can open up new opportunities and help models advance in their careers. Attending events, fashion shows, and networking with other models, photographers, and designers can all contribute to a model's success.

The Right Representation

Having the right representation is crucial for aspiring fashion models.

Most models are signed with modeling agencies, which act as intermediaries between the models and clients. These agencies help models find work, negotiate contracts, and manage their careers. When looking for representation, it is essential to do thorough research and choose an agency that has a good reputation in the industry. Models should also be wary of agencies that ask for upfront fees or make unrealistic promises.
